Navi Mumbai International Airport (NMIAL) has taken 405 flats at Panvel in the Mumbai Metropolitan Region from real estate firm Wadhwa Group for people working at the upcoming airport.
The new airport is likely to be inaugurated next month.
NMIAL has signed a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) with The Wadhwa Group to secure 405 ready-to-move-in flats on a “leave and license” basis in its township ‘Wadhwa Wise City’ at Panvel for airport personnel and families from October 2025, the real estate company said in a statement on Wednesday.
